Beware 64-bit Vista. A new breed of Vista is appearing on some higher-priced computers. While 32-bit Vista has been the standard since the introduction of Windows Vista, even on computers with 64-bit processors, a 64-bit version of the operating system is gaining prevalence. Unfortunately, even though the standard 32-bit Vista is totally compatible with Tax Preparer, 64-bit Vista is not. A new Customer Service Memo CSTP0801 on our Bulletins page addresses this issue, and offers two viable solutions, both of which allow Tax Preparer to operate fully on a 64-bit machine.

(You can make the repair only after updating to a release after release 2009.pre.) 1/11/2009: IRS announces major delays for business credit forms! Contrary to prior indications, the IRS is quite late with many forms this year, especially business credit forms. In fact, they recently announced that returns containing certain business credit forms (including Form 3468 - Investment Credit, Form 6478 - Fuels Credit, and five others) will be rejected for e-file until late February. But business credit forms aren't the only late ones! As of January 5, nearly half of the 80 forms we support were not yet released! While some have been released since, the delays have impacted our Pre-Release, causing us to omit numerous forms we would normally include in this advance release. While we still plan to issue the regular release at the start of the tax season, it will be impacted by omitted forms as well. However, we plan to post frequent on-line updates so that your software will contain forms within days of their release by the IRS. So... once you install the CD-ROM you receive from us, be sure to Check for Updates frequently through your Tax Preparer Control Panel. 10/23/2008: Information on 64-bit Vista. IMPORTANT TIP: After you translate a prior-year return to the current-year format, be sure to VIEW ALL TRANSLATED WORKSHEETS to ensure that the worksheets are recalculated under their new format, and to verify that all entries are proper for the current return. This step is especially necessary this year because of major changes in several worksheets. |
